Beelzybub Posted July 2, 2020 Share Posted July 2, 2020 F9 is 7 Days to Die's screenshot key and saves to the games \7 Days To Die\Screenshots folder. F12 is Steam's screenshot key and saves to Steam's screenshot folder. This location is set on the Steam settings/In-Game tab.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
